General
Sim Type | Dual Sim, GSM+GSM | Single Sim, GSM |
Dual Sim | Yes | No |
Sim Size | Nano SIM | |
Device Type | Smartphone | Feature Phone |
Release Date | February, 2017 | September, 2009 |
Design
Dimensions | 74 x 150.19 x 7.7 mm | 49.5 x 97.8 x 11.2 mm |
Weight | 155 g | 87 g |
Display
Type | Color IPS Screen (16M colors Colors) | Color TFT Screen (256K colors Colors) |
Touch | Yes | Yes, Resistive |
Size | 5.2 inches, 1080 x 1920 pixels | 3 inches, 240 x 400 pixels |
Aspect Ratio | 16:9 | 5:3 |
PPI | ~ 424 PPI | ~ 155 PPI |
Features | Corning Gorilla Glass 3 Screen Protection |
Memory
Phonebook | 1000 entries | |
RAM | 4 GB | |
Storage | 32 GB | 42 MB |
Card Slot | Yes | Yes, upto 16 GB |
Connectivity
GPRS | Yes | Yes |
EDGE | Yes | Yes |
3G | Yes 1 Mbps Download | No |
4G | Yes | |
VoLTE | Yes | |
Wifi | Yes, with wifi-hotspot | No |
Bluetooth | Yes, v4.2 | Yes, v2.1 |
USB | Yes, microUSB v2.0 | Yes, microUSB |
USB Features | USB on-the-go |
Extra
GPS | Yes, with A-GPS Support | |
Fingerprint Sensor | Yes | |
Sensors | Accelerometer, Gyroscope, Compass | Accelerometer |
3.5mm Headphone Jack | Yes | No |
NFC | Yes |
Camera
Rear Camera | 12 MP with autofocus | 3.15 MP |
Features | Face detection, Geo tagging, Panorama, Touch to focus | |
Video Recording | 4K @ 30 fps UHD | 320 x 240 px @ 15 fps |
Flash | Yes, Dual LED | |
Front Camera | 5 MP | No |
Technical
OS | Android v7.0 (Nougat) | |
Chipset | Qualcomm Snapdragon 625 | |
CPU | 2 GHz, Octa Core Processor | |
GPU | Adreno 506 | 0 |
Java | No | Yes, MIDP v2.1 |
Browser | Yes, supports HTML | Yes, supports HTML |
Multimedia
Supports | MMS, Instant Messaging | MMS |
Yes, with Push Email | Yes | |
Music | MP3, AAC, WAV | MP3, WMA, AAC |
Video | MP4, H.264 | MP4, H.264, H.263 |
FM Radio | Yes | Yes |
Document Reader | Yes |
Battery
Type | Non-Removable Battery | Removable Battery |
Size | 3000 mAh, Li-ion Battery | 900 mAh, Li-ion Battery |
StandBy Time | 15 days | |
Talk Time | 200 min |
